A pretty 2 bedroom detached, single storey cottage in a quaint rural position, on the edge of the popular village of Warninglid.Formally the orangery to Warninglid Grange, Courtyard Cottage offers light and adaptable accommodation.The front door opens into the hall with kitchen accessed from a door on the right hand side. The kitchen is fitted with white shaker style units and an oak effect worktop. The kitchen is a good size and provides plenty of storage. There is an electric hob, oven and extractor hood fitted plus space for an under counter fridge together with a washing machine. Alternatively, the kitchen would accommodate a freestanding fridge/freezer.Through the kitchen is the dining/sitting room. To one end is the living space with open fireplace and a door to the garden. There are two double bedrooms, which look out to the garden, plus a bathroom.Outside, the garden is enclosed on three sides and runs the full width of the property. There are multiple flower beds with mature shrubs and climbers.The current vendors have had bespoke double glazed windows installed, new felt to the flat roof along with full replacement facias and guttering.Oil fired boiler in the external store, adjacent to the oil storage tank. There is in line parking for 2 cars to the side of the house.Viewing highly recommended.LOCATIONThe property is located just beyond the crossroads in the heart of this ancient and picturesque village and being within walking distance of the popular gastro pub The Half Moon. The village recreation ground is just past the pub.Warninglid is noted for its character and style being conveniently located just a mile west of the A23 which links quickly with the M25, Gatwick international airport and Brighton city.Horsham and Haywards Heath are both about 15 minutes with the latter offering fast regular rail services to London Bridge and Victoria from 45 minutes.The larger villages of Cuckfield and Handcross offer a number of local amenities. Cuckfield with its picturesque and historic High Street has a convenience store, pharmacy, petrol station, variety of independent village shops, public houses, restaurants and a hotel. Handcross offers a range of village shops, public houses and 'Nymans' National Trust Gardens.There are a number of highly regarded state and private schools in the area including Handcross Park, Warden Park and Christ's Hospital.The village is surrounded by countryside with many public footpaths close by.<br/><br/>Council Tax Band: D<br/>Tenure: Freehold
